Moving up and out!
William Arango
After 5 years as Spa Director for the Ritz-Carlton South Beach (Miami), William will be leaving the Ritz-Carlton on November 11th after having assisted with the opening of their newly renovated spa in South Beach. William will have a new role in his career working for EPSA as Senior Director of Operations for The Ritz-Carlton Spas | Americas. An accomplished professional and strong believer in leading by example, William has proven to be a true leader.
We are very proud of William and wish him the best in his new journey!
